Ni200 vs Ni201 Nickel Wire: Which Pure Nickel Wire Should You Choose?

Ni200 Vs Ni201 Nickel Wire Which Pure Nickel Wire Should You Choose

When purchasing pure nickel wire, many buyers compare Ni200 nickel wire and Ni201 nickel wire.

Both are commercially pure nickel materials with excellent:

Corrosion resistance

Electrical conductivity

Mechanical properties

High temperature performance

However, the main difference between Ni200 and Ni201 is carbon content control, which affects their suitability in high-temperature and specialized applications.

Choosing the wrong grade may result in:

Reduced service performance

Unsuitable operating life

Increased maintenance requirements

This guide explains the differences between Ni200 and Ni201 nickel wire and helps buyers select the correct grade.


What Are Ni200 and Ni201 Nickel Wire?

Ni200 and Ni201 are commercially pure nickel wire grades.

They contain a very high percentage of nickel and are known for:

Excellent corrosion resistance

Good thermal and electrical conductivity

Good ductility

Resistance to alkaline environments

Both grades are widely used in:

Electroplating

Electronics

Chemical equipment

Vacuum applications

High-temperature components

Ni201 Nickel Wire Overview

What Is Ni201 Nickel Wire?

Ni201 is a low-carbon version of commercially pure nickel.

The main difference is:

Ni201 has stricter carbon control than Ni200.

Lower carbon content improves performance during prolonged exposure to elevated temperatures.

Ni200 vs Ni201 Nickel Wire: Key Differences

Comparison Item Ni200 Nickel Wire Ni201 Nickel Wire
Material Type Commercially pure nickel Low-carbon pure nickel
Nickel Content ≥99.6% ≥99.6%
Carbon Content Higher Lower
Corrosion Resistance Excellent Excellent
Electrical Conductivity Good Good
High Temperature Performance Good Better
Vacuum Applications General Preferred
Cost Usually lower Usually higher

 

 


The Main Difference: Carbon Content

The biggest difference between Ni200 and Ni201 is carbon control.

Ni200

Contains a higher allowable carbon level.

Suitable for:

General industrial applications

Electroplating

Electrical components


Ni201

Contains lower carbon content.

Advantages:

Better performance during prolonged heating

Reduced risk of carbon-related effects

Better suitability for vacuum and high-temperature applications

Common Mistakes When Selecting Ni200 and Ni201

Mistake 1: Assuming Ni201 Is Always Better

Ni201 provides advantages in high-temperature applications, but it may not be necessary for general industrial use.

Ni200 can provide excellent performance at a lower cost.


Mistake 2: Choosing Only Based on Price

A lower purchase cost may not be economical if the material does not match the working environment.

Consider:

Temperature

Service conditions

Required lifetime


Mistake 3: Ignoring Other Specifications

Nickel wire quality also depends on:

Diameter tolerance

Surface quality

Chemical composition

Packaging

FAQ: Ni200 vs Ni201 Nickel Wire

1. What is the difference between Ni200 and Ni201 nickel wire?

The main difference is carbon content. Ni201 has lower carbon content, making it more suitable for high-temperature and vacuum applications.


2. Which is better, Ni200 or Ni201?

Neither grade is universally better. Ni200 is suitable for general applications, while Ni201 is preferred for high-temperature environments.


3. Is Ni201 more expensive than Ni200?

Usually yes. Ni201 requires stricter chemical composition control, especially lower carbon content.


4. Which nickel wire is better for vacuum applications?

Ni201 nickel wire is generally preferred because of its lower carbon content and improved high-temperature stability.
